Geely FY11 teased, official images released

KUALA LUMPUR: Supposed to be introduced in the first quarter of 2019, the upcoming coupe SUV from Geely has been teased by the manufacturer itself. Geely has released a few official images of the coupe SUV, which is called FY11.

Geely FY11 Side

Like the BMW X4 and the Mercedes-Benz GLC Coupe, the Geely FY11 also features a fastback shape. The FY11 displays Geely’s trademark expanding cosmos grille, heavily sculpted lower air intakes, and husky shoulder lines. As a matter of fact, the designing hand behind this coupe SUV is the Geely Design Shanghai.

Geely FY11 Internals

Dubbed as “digital arrow”, there are newly designed DRLs on the FY11. The SUV also takes some designing cues from the Borui GE like the taillights which are inspired by the Chinese fan. The two taillamps on either end are joined by a chrome strip running across the tailgate with Geely written over it.

Geely FY11 Right Taillight

The newest SUV by Geely will underpin the Compact Modular Architecture (CMA) platform which Geely and Volvo developed in conjunction. While the FY11 will be the first vehicle in the Geely lineup to feature the CMA platform, vehicles like Volvo XC40 and Lynk & Co 03 have already been using the same.

Geely FY11 Front Right Quarter Panel

Apart from the designing cues, the Geely FY11 will also be sharing the powertrain of the Borui GE. The powertrain on the Borui GE is a plug-in hybrid which features a 1.5-litre 3-pot turbocharged mill and an electric motor with a ternary-lithium battery. The complete package offers maximum power of 180 PS and 255 Nm of peak torque. Geely is using the name FY11 for the SUV while it is in the developmental phase, the final product will carry a different name altogether. Fengyue, Geyue, Haoyue, Jinyue, Xingyue, and Zhiyue are the few names which Geely has already registered.
